noun
- simultaneous and contradictory attitudes or feelings toward an object, person, or action
Usage: plural of ambivalence
Examples
- Her ambivalences about the job offer made the decision difficult.
- The novel explores the character’s ambivalences toward his hometown.
- Many voters expressed ambivalences about both candidates.
- The therapist helped him work through his ambivalences about marriage.
- Cultural ambivalences often arise when traditions clash with modern values.
- The artist’s work reflects society’s ambivalences about technology.
